Big Head Todd and The Monsters scare up 2005 dates

December 8, 2004 03:26 PM
Big Head Todd & The Monsters have nailed down plans for a New Year's Eve celebration and a subsequent winter tour of the U.S.

The group plans to ring in the New Year with a Dec. 31 concert in Chicago, then starts 2005 with a weeklong oceanic adventure. Dubbed the Big Caribbean Cruise, the fan-oriented excursion--which runs from Jan. 9-16--will feature a meet and greet with the band and a private concert for passengers. After returning to dry land, the group will begin a U.S. tour on Feb. 9 in its hometown of Boulder, CO, and dates so far are set through late March. The itinerary appears below.

Big Head Todd & The Monsters' most recent studio set is "Crimes of Passion," which surfaced in February. The set followed last year's "Riviera," which marked the group's first new studio release in five years.

In August, the band issued "Big Head Todd & The Monsters Live at the Fillmore," which features footage culled from the group's March 19 and 20, 2004 shows at the famous San Francisco venue.

Also included on the disc is a documentary about life on the road with the band, as well as a behind-the-scenes look at the Fillmore and its archive of old concert posters and memorabilia.
